Assistant Accountant required for part or full-time role

We are looking for a highly organised and meticulous Assistant Accountant to support the Finance Director in the day-to-day financial operations of the organisation, ensuring accurate and timely processing of transactions.
This role can be either full or part-time.

Someone with a strong analytical mindset with excellent communication skills and great time management are key to this role.

Key Responsibilities:-

Accounts Payable
  • Process supplier invoices accurately and promptly.
  • Match purchase orders, delivery notes, and invoices.
  • Prepare supplier payment runs and resolve invoice queries.
  • Maintain up-to-date AP ledgers.

Accounts Receivable
  • Credit control responsibilities - monitor customer payments and follow up on overdue debts.
  • Reconcile customer accounts and maintain accurate AR records.

Cash Management
  • Recording of cash book income/expenditure
  • Process expenses and corporate card transactions.

Nominal Ledger/VAT & Month-End Support
  • Post journals such as accruals, prepayments, and corrections.
  • Assist with month-end/prep for monthly management accounts.
  • VAT return prep and analysing of returns.

Administration & Support
  • Maintain accurate financial records and filing systems.
  • Reconciling weekly timesheets ready for monthly payroll
  • Support the Finance Director with ad-hoc reports and tasks.
